Creamy Baked Turkey Tetrazzini

PREP TIME
15 min
COOKING TIME
45 min
TOTAL TIME
60 min
SERVINGS
6 servings

Ingredients
- 3 tablespoons butter
- 1 (8 ounce) package white mushrooms, sliced
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 stalks celery, thinly sliced
- 3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
- 3 1/2 cups milk
- 1/2 (8 ounce) package cream cheese
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1 1/2 teaspoons salt
- 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
- 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
- 3 cups cubed leftover cooked turkey
- 1 cup peas
- 1/2 (8 ounce) package egg noodles, or more to taste
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/2 cup bread crumbs
Instructions
1
Begin by melting 3 tablespoons of butter in a substantial skillet over medium heat. Introduce the mushrooms, onion, and celery into the skillet and cook until they are tender and soft, taking around 5 to 10 minutes.
2
Next, sprinkle a generous amount of flour over the mushroom mixture and stir it in thoroughly to coat everything evenly.
3
Then, combine milk, cream cheese, Worcestershire sauce, salt, pepper, and nutmeg in a bowl and mix it into the mushroom mixture.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the cream cheese is fully melted and the sauce is warmed up to a comfortable temperature, taking around 5 to 10 minutes.
4
Add the turkey and peas to the sauce mixture, stirring it in well.
5
Preheat your o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ish and set it aside for later use.
6
Next, b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Cook the egg noodles in it, stirring occasionally until they are cooked through but still retain some firmness, taking about 5 minutes. Drain the noodles and mix them into the turkey mixture.
7
Melt and cool the remaining 3 tablespoons of butter. Add Parmesan cheese and bread crumbs to it, stirring until everything is well combined and crumbly.
8
Sprinkle the butter mixture over the noodle mixture in the prepared baking dish.
9
Bake the dish in the preheated oven until the top is nicely browned and the sauce is bubbling, taking around 30 minutes.
